[OSEN=Reporter Choi Ji-yeon] Actor Jang Geun-suk drew attention as someone with a strong heart who knows how to deal with malicious comments.
On the SBS variety program 'But Seriously!' aired on the 20th (abbreviated as 'A-geun-jin'), actors Choi Daniel and Jang Geun-suk appeared and showed off their wit.
That day, Jang Geun-suk confessed, "I get triggered when I see comments saying I’ve 'fallen off.'" He said, "I was really triggered by a comment saying, 'He must be doing a YouTube channel because he ran out of money,'" adding, "Right away in the video I said, 'Let’s check the account balance,'" which surprised everyone.
He also said, "I don’t usually get triggered easily, but I was triggered by malicious comments saying, 'His skin looks saggy,' 'He looks like an older woman,' and 'His plastic surgery failed,'" drawing sympathy.

In response, Lee Sang-min asked, "You even got triggered by elementary school students?" and Jang Geun-suk recalled, "That was shocking. I bought everything for elementary school students in front of a tanghulu shop because they were pretty and cute."
Jang Geun-suk said, "The PD asked, 'Do you know who this hyung is?' I thought they’d know, since I work hard on YouTube too. But they seemed not to know, so I whispered next to them, 'It’s Jang Geun-suk.'"
However, the elementary school students responded, "Huh? A small island?" and he confessed that he suffered humiliation. Still, Jang Geun-suk showed his big-hearted side by saying, "From then on, my English name became Small Island."
Meanwhile, Jang Geun-suk chose 'You’re beyond redemption' as the worst thing he had heard from an ex-girlfriend. He confessed, "My female friend issue caused my girlfriend a lot of stress. She sat me down for two hours and talked to me. That’s when I heard, 'You’re beyond redemption.' I still think about what the word 'redemption' really means," surprising viewers.
